threading  a wool warp on my harnesses and reed away from the loom comfortably on the table! click here for  kenzo saori table top threading holder and beaming system






 i only wanted to weave one banner on this warp and save the rest , so i took  it off with  my saori  inside  set  and put on a new warp
only takes 10 minutes you do not have to unthread anything! just one  of many reasons  i love my Saori looms.

 I HAVE MY SPINNING CORNER ALL SET UP  NOW SO WHEN I HAVE 15 OR 20 MINUTES I CAN SIT DOWN TO SPIN, OR IF I HAVE A FEW HOURS I AM ALL SET UP !


i have 2 spinolution firefly's . i keep one with with the paulywinder on the 16 oz flyer

the second firefly i have the 32 oz or the 64 oz flyer … i am so happy!

yes i have treadle wheels too. it depenmds on how much my work load i have to do or have done to chose which wheels to use . because i have 4 firefly heads the second base seemed like a good choice to purchase. now i am all set , i  can use my paulywinder ( spinolutions SPINPERFECT auto winder 

or make art or bulky plied yarns with my 32 oz or 64  .yes i have changed them out but i found i wanted one wheel dedicated  for the paulywinder and finner yarns set up all the time.

i thread plied these singles my cone of textured plying thread is in the ASHFORD YARN CONE HOLDER CLICK HERE 
why is this piece of equipment so amazing? there are no metal eye hooks with seams that catch fine threads or fuzzy yarns like mohair ( used for core spinning) it unfurls effortlessly using this amazing yarn cone holder. i have one in my spinning studio, one next to my looms for winding bobbins, and another one by my warping frames for winding warps! almost daily use of this piece of equipment.
